This is definitely not a particularly _new_ idea (I can't recall the name of the service, but there was one -- "Web 1.0" service if you will -- that existed a number of years ago), but I like this implementation. The plug-in, as opposed to a web-proxy method (which is what others I've seen have used), definitely has a more solid look-and-feel. As well, it'll undoubtedly work a lot better since there is no processing of the page involved. This isn't the type of service I would particularly use, but I can see the appeal of it.<p>Congrats on launching, I'm curious to see how you guys do.
